calendarui/customisationmanager/inc/calencustomisationmanager.h
changeset 45 b6db4fd4947b
parent 18 c198609911f9
child 89 b57382753122
equal deleted inserted replaced
23:fd30d51f876b 45:b6db4fd4947b
    68      */
    68      */
    69     static CCalenCustomisationManager* NewL(
    69     static CCalenCustomisationManager* NewL(
    70                                        MCalenServicesFactory& aFactory,                                       
    70                                        MCalenServicesFactory& aFactory,                                       
    71 									   									 MCalenServices& aServices );
    71 									   									 MCalenServices& aServices );
    72 
    72 
       
    73     static TBool PluginInfoFinder( const TUid* aUid  , 
       
    74 								const CImplementationInformation&  aArrayItem);
       
    75     
    73     /**
    76     /**
    74      * Destructor.
    77      * Destructor.
    75      */
    78      */
    76     ~CCalenCustomisationManager();
    79     ~CCalenCustomisationManager();
    77 
    80 
   143                                  const TCalenPluginAvailability& aArrayItem );
   146                                  const TCalenPluginAvailability& aArrayItem );
   144                                      
   147                                      
   145     void AddPluginL( CCalenCustomisation* aPlugin, TUid aUid );     
   148     void AddPluginL( CCalenCustomisation* aPlugin, TUid aUid );     
   146 
   149 
   147     void CreateActivePluginListL();
   150     void CreateActivePluginListL();
       
   151     
       
   152     void LoadPluginsBasedOnVariantL();
   148 
   153 
   149     void EnablePluginL( TUid aPluginUid );
   154     void EnablePluginL( TUid aPluginUid );
   150 
   155 
   151     void DisablePluginL( TUid aPluginUid );    
   156     void DisablePluginL( TUid aPluginUid );    
   152     
   157